What is Copra Meal? A Detailed Explanation

Copra meal is the highly nutritious by-product that remains after oil is extracted from the dried kernel of a coconut (copra). Often called copra cake or coconut meal, it is a key component in compound feeds for various livestock. It serves as an excellent source of protein, energy, and fiber, making it a valuable asset in formulating balanced animal rations.

From Coconut to Copra Cake: The Production Process

The journey to creating this valuable feed ingredient begins with the humble coconut. First, coconuts are harvested and de-husked. The kernel is then removed and dried—either by sun, smoke, or kiln—to create copra. This drying process is critical as it significantly reduces moisture content, making oil extraction possible.

Once dried, the copra undergoes an extraction process to separate the valuable coconut oil. What is left behind is the fibrous, protein-rich solid known as copra cake. This cake is then ground to a uniform size to produce the final meal, ready for inclusion in animal feeds.

Mechanical vs. Solvent Extraction: What’s the Difference?

There are two primary methods for oil extraction, and the one used directly impacts the nutritional profile of the resulting جوز الهند:

  • Mechanical Extraction (Expeller Pressed): This traditional method physically presses the copra with a screw press (expeller) to squeeze out the oil. The meal produced typically has a higher residual oil content (8-12%), making it more energy-dense.
  • استخلاص المذيبات: In this modern, more efficient process, a solvent (usually hexane) is used to dissolve the oil from the copra. The resulting meal has a much lower residual oil content (2-4%) but a correspondingly higher protein percentage.

For most applications, mechanically extracted coconut meal is preferred for its higher energy value, though solvent-extracted meal offers a higher protein concentration.

Macro-Nutrient Profile (Protein, Fat, Fiber)

The macronutrients are the foundation of coconut meal’s nutritional value. They provide the building blocks for growth and the energy to fuel daily activity.

  • Protein: Typically ranges from 18-25%. While lower in some essential amino acids like lysine compared to soybean meal, it is rich in arginine. It serves as an excellent mid-range protein source.
  • الدهون (الزيت المتبقي): Varies from 2-12%. This fat is a fantastic source of energy and is rich in beneficial MCFAs, particularly lauric acid, which is known for its antimicrobial properties.
  • Fiber: High in crude fiber (around 12-16%), which aids in digestive health for ruminants. However, this high fiber content can limit its use in high concentrations for monogastric animals like poultry.

Micro-Nutrient Breakdown (Minerals and Vitamins)

Beyond the basics, the by-product delivers essential minerals that contribute to overall herd and flock health. It is particularly rich in:

  • الفوسفور
  • Manganese
  • Copper
  • Selenium

It is, however, low in calcium, so rations must be balanced accordingly. For a more complete feed solution, consider supplementing with products like أملاح الكالسيوم للأحماض الدهنية لزيت النخيل to ensure a proper calcium-to-phosphorus ratio.

Key Considerations for Optimal Use

When using جوز الهند, be aware of its unique traits. The high fiber is beneficial for ruminants but can be a limiting factor for young pigs or broiler chickens. Additionally, the protein quality may require supplementation with lysine to meet the needs of high-producing animals.

Proper ration formulation by a qualified nutritionist is the key to unlocking its full potential and ensuring a balanced diet.

Copra Meal Applications: A Species-by-Species Guide

The application of this feed ingredient is not one-size-fits-all. Optimal inclusion rates vary significantly between species due to their different digestive systems and nutritional needs. Adhering to these recommendations is crucial for safety and efficacy.

Ruminants (Cattle, Goats, Sheep)

Ruminants are exceptionally well-suited to digest copra meal. The high fiber content is readily fermented in the rumen, and it serves as an excellent “bypass protein” source that can increase milk production and growth. Inclusion rates of up to 25-30% of the total diet are common and effective.

الخنازير (الخنازير)

For pigs, coconut meal can be included at around 5-15% of the diet. For young piglets, the high fiber can be problematic, but for growers and finishers, it is a cost-effective way to supply protein and energy. The palatable nature often encourages feed intake.

Poultry (Chickens, Ducks)

In poultry, inclusion is more limited due to the high fiber and lower levels of key amino acids. For laying hens, 5-10% is a safe and effective level. For broilers, inclusion is typically kept below 5% to avoid impacting growth rates. For other sustainable poultry options, consider products like جوز الهند.

Equine (Horses) – A Word of Caution

This ingredient is a popular and generally safe feed for horses, prized for being low in non-structural carbohydrates (NSC), making it suitable for horses with metabolic issues. It provides “cool” energy from fat and fiber. However, it must be introduced slowly, and quality is paramount. Ensure it is free from mold and potential aflatoxins.

Frequently Asked Questions about Copra Meal

1. What is the main use of copra meal?

Its primary use is as a protein and energy source in animal feed. It is widely used in rations for cattle, pigs, horses, and poultry due to its cost-effectiveness and nutritional benefits, providing a valuable alternative to other protein meals.

2. Is copra meal the same as coconut flour?

No. While both come from the coconut kernel, this ingredient is a by-product of oil extraction from dried copra, intended for animal consumption. Coconut flour is made from fresh coconut meat after milk extraction, is human-grade, and has a different nutritional profile.

3. Can this feed be given to all animals?

It is safe for most livestock but is best utilized by ruminants like cattle. Its use in monogastrics like poultry and young pigs should be limited due to its high fiber content. Always consult a nutritionist for species-specific recommendations for your herd.

4. How does it affect milk production in dairy cows?

Yes, research from sources like ساينس دايركت shows it benefits dairy cows. Its combination of bypass protein and high energy often increases milk fat percentage and can support overall milk yield when formulated correctly in the diet.
